I like the site, and I like the artwork.
Consider providing thumbnails, so people can
choose what they want to blow
up, instead of depending on the title only.
You might want to move the navigation to the left side
of the page where it is more often seen, but this is not
of primary importance -- it would just save visitors the trouble
of moving the mouse pointer over to the right side from the last
site they visited.
Nice to see work by someone who doesn't think an art site
has to be in flash.

They are not mutually exclusive -- you can add thumbnail size images
to each link. The other thing that occurs to me is that the people who
like the more expressive work may not like the op pieces, and vice versa.
It would be a good idea to at least separate those so that visitors can
choose which they want to see.
